Flexible joints

Posted: 13 Feb 2018, 00:27
by AhmadGazar
Is there a way to model flexible joints in vrep?

Re: Flexible joints

Posted: 13 Feb 2018, 03:26
by coppelia

do you mean joints with a certain compliance? Yes, you can use a joint in spring-damper mode, and adjust its target position. Or you can write your own joint controller via a joint control callback function.
Have a look at the demo model: Models/examples/spring-damper.ttm


Re: Flexible joints

Posted: 14 Feb 2018, 16:10
by mthor13
I just wanted to add that it is also possible to add "relaxation" to a joint by editing its engine specific properties. I, for instance, added relaxation to a joint using the vortex engine such that it is allowed to move a bit in the z-direction (i.e. some compliance in the z-direction).

Mathias Thor

Re: Flexible joints

Posted: 16 Feb 2018, 13:42
by AhmadGazar
Am I able to do torque control with that?

Re: Flexible joints

Posted: 16 Feb 2018, 16:43
by fferri
Also, in the ODE manual at section How to use ERP and CFM it is said that there is a direct relationship between CFM and ERP parameters, and the Kp and Kd constants of a spring-damper model.